Setting Default PDF Templates & Printers

Description:

Administrators can define the standard PDF template and select the default hardware used for document generation and output operations. We will show you, step by step, how to:

  • Upload PDF Templates: Define the standard look for generated documents.

  • Assign Default Printers: Route document output to the correct hardware.

Solution:

  1. Navigate to System Data Management in the System.
    System → System Settings → System Configuration → System Data Management
  2. Open PDF and Printer Settings - Access the Default PDF Template and Default Printer Configuration sections located within System Data Management.
  3. Assign the Default PDF Template

    Upload a new template directly from your device, or select an existing template from the Media Library.

  4. Select the Default Printer

    Open the printer dropdown menu and select the default hardware you wish to use for document output operations.

  5. Save Your Settings

    Click save. The system will ensure your selected printer remains assigned and the PDF template persists across all sessions.

Warnings:

  • Ensure the uploaded PDF template dimensions match your local printing standards (e.g., A4 or Letter) to prevent cropping issues.
